Public commenter accuses council of targeting minority-owned businesses
Akron City Council · September 30, 2025

A registered public commenter, identified as Jarreau, told council he believed minority-owned businesses were being penalized and singled out after incidents of crime, and urged councilmembers to act differently toward businesses in minority neighborhoods.
During the public-comment portion of the meeting one registered speaker, identified as Jarreau, criticized the council and asked why some minority-owned businesses are being closed after incidents of crime while other venues remain open.
